Main Page | Namespace List | Class Hierarchy | Class List | Directories | File List | Namespace Members | Class Members | File Members

RemoteModelSpace.C File Reference

#include <ReposUI.H>
#include "RemoteModelSpace.H"

Go to the source code of this file.

Functions

char ParseImports::RemoteModelSpace::getC () throw (ParseImports::Error, FS::EndOfFile, SRPC::failure)
ParseImports::ModelSpaceParseImports::RemoteModelSpace::open (const Text &modelname) const throw (ParseImports::Error, FS::Failure, SRPC::failure)
ParseImports::ModelSpace::type ParseImports::RemoteModelSpace::getType (const Text &name) const throw (SRPC::failure)
ParseImports::ModelSpaceParseImports::OptimizedModelSpace::open (const Text &modelname) const throw (ParseImports::Error, FS::Failure)
ParseImports::ModelSpace::type ParseImports::OptimizedModelSpace::getType (const Text &name) const throw ()
 ParseImports::OptimizedModelSpace::OptimizedModelSpace (const Text &modelname, const RemoteModelSpace &remote) throw (FS::Failure)


Function Documentation

ParseImports::ModelSpace::type ParseImports::OptimizedModelSpace::getType const Text name  )  const throw ()
 

Definition at line 160 of file RemoteModelSpace.C.

References ParseImports::LocalModelSpace::getType(), and ParseImports::ModelSpace::none.

ParseImports::ModelSpace* ParseImports::OptimizedModelSpace::open const Text modelname  )  const throw (ParseImports::Error, FS::Failure)
 

Definition at line 152 of file RemoteModelSpace.C.

ParseImports::OptimizedModelSpace::OptimizedModelSpace const Text modelname,
const RemoteModelSpace &  remote
throw (FS::Failure)
 

Definition at line 176 of file RemoteModelSpace.C.

char ParseImports::RemoteModelSpace::getC  )  throw (ParseImports::Error, FS::EndOfFile, SRPC::failure)
 

Definition at line 26 of file RemoteModelSpace.C.

References ParseImports::RemoteModelSpace::buf, ParseImports::RemoteModelSpace::bufidx, ReposUI::errorCodeText(), ParseImports::RemoteModelSpace::file, ParseImports::RemoteModelSpace::goteof, ParseImports::RemoteModelSpace::inbuf, ParseImports::RemoteModelSpace::offset, VRErrorCode::ok, ParseImports::RemoteModelSpace::putback, VestaSource::read(), RMS_BLOCKSIZE, and ParseImports::RemoteModelSpace::who.

ParseImports::ModelSpace::type ParseImports::RemoteModelSpace::getType const Text name  )  const throw (SRPC::failure)
 

Definition at line 109 of file RemoteModelSpace.C.

References VestaSource::appendableDirectory, Text::cchars(), ParseImports::ModelSpace::directory, ParseImports::ModelSpace::file, VestaSource::immutableDirectory, VestaSource::immutableFile, VestaSource::mutableDirectory, VestaSource::mutableFile, ParseImports::ModelSpace::none, VRErrorCode::ok, ReposUI::stripSpecificRoot(), VestaSource::type, and ReposUI::VESTA.

ParseImports::ModelSpace* ParseImports::RemoteModelSpace::open const Text modelname  )  const throw (ParseImports::Error, FS::Failure, SRPC::failure)
 

Definition at line 51 of file RemoteModelSpace.C.

References Text::cchars(), ReposUI::errorCodeText(), FS::Exists(), VestaConfig::get_Text(), VestaSource::immutableFile, VestaSource::mutableFile, NEW_CONSTR, VRErrorCode::ok, ReposUI::stripSpecificRoot(), and ReposUI::VESTA.


Generated on Mon May 8 00:49:05 2006 for Vesta by  doxygen 1.4.2